The black swallowtail butterfly, for example, lays eggs on plants in the Apiaceae family, which includes parsley, dill, cilantro, fennel, and related native species. Black swallowtail caterpillars eat plants in the carrot family: fennel, dill, carrot greens, and parsley are the most common. Eastern tiger swallowtail caterpillars eat a variety of plants, including cherry, tulip poplar, ash, birch, cottonwood and willow.
